Babeș-Bolyai University

Cluj- Napoca, Romania

UBB is a leading university in Romania, a model of multiculturalism, and a member of the EUTOPIA consortium, focused on high-quality, innovative and modern education, research and social engagement. With an academic tradition that started in 1581, UBB is the oldest and the largest university in Romania, and it has an academic community of over 50,000 people. Starting in 2016 till now, UBB has held the highest position in Romania in the University Metaranking – a comprehensive academic ranking which combines the major international university rankings, like ARWU, QS, THE, etc.

Universitat Jaume Ι De Castellon

Castellón, Spain

The Universitat Jaume I de Castellón (UJI) is a public university in the Valencian Community, established in 1991 to contribute to social, economic, and cultural development through knowledge creation. With 13,685 students, it offers 32 undergraduate degrees, 42 postgraduate master’s degrees, and 33 specialization courses across four areas. The university consists of 28 departments and 14 research institutes focused on various knowledge areas, fostering strong connections with the Valencian region’s economic and social sectors. Recognized by the European Commission, UJI received the “HR Excellence in Research” award in 2020. It ranks 9th in Spain according to THE World University Rankings 2020 and is among the top 700 globally by the Shanghai list.

Vaal University Of Technology

Vanderbijlpark, South Africa

Vaal University of Technology (VUT) is a higher education institution in South Africa situated in a historically industrial area on the Vaal Region in the town of Vanderbijlpark, Sedibeng District Municipality. VUT enrolls about 20 000 students annually from all over South Africa and Africa. The university has four diverse faculties namely the Faculty of Human Sciences, Faculty of Applied and Computer Sciences, Faculty of Management Sciences and Faculty of Engineering & Technology, offering a wide range of qualifications. The language of tuition is mainly English, but Sesotho, Sepedi and Isizulu are widely spoken by staff and students and accommodated in certain aspects of the university business.
